The 2023-24 NBA season has been a special one for New York Knicks point guard Jalen Brunson. He has accomplished many firsts in his career, including being named an All-Star. Along the way, he has set several franchise and NBA records.

Most recently, Brunson became only the fourth Knicks player ever to score 40+ points in back-to-back games, joining an elite group of Patrick Ewing, Bernard King and Carmelo Anthony. However, he was the first guard to accomplish the feat, as the other players were forwards and big men.

Brunson scored 45 points against the Portland Trail Blazers to kick off the Knicks’ West Coast trip before dropping 42 on the Sacramento Kings. Most importantly, New York won both games, furthering cementing their spot outside of the NBA Play-In Tournament in the Eastern Conference.

In addition to the franchise history that Brunson set against the Kings, he also made some impressive NBA history as well. His performance this season has been historic, as he reached another plateau that no one else has before him.

According to KnicksMuse on X, Brunson is the first player in NBA history to average 27+ points, 6+ assists, 40+ percent on 3-pointers and have less than 18-0 turnovers over the first 62 games of a season.

What Brunson has been able to accomplish this season has been very impressive. Without fellow NBA All-Star Julius Randle and OG Anunoby in the lineup for 18 straight games together, Brunson was tasked with putting the entire offensive load on his shoulders.

More often than not, he would respond and get the job done. He is earning his way into the star conversation, as he has taken his game to another level in New York, becoming one of the best point guards in the NBA.
